Telegram是一款流行的即时通讯软件,它提供了丰富的功能,包括群组、频道、机器人等。在Telegram中,獲取Chat ID是非常重要的,因為Chat ID是識別群組或用戶的唯一標識符。以下將從多個方面對Telegram獲取Chat ID的方法進行詳細闡述。
1. 什麼是Chat ID?
Chat ID是一個唯一的數字或字母組合,用於識別Telegram中的群組、用戶或聊天。在Telegram中,每個群組、用戶和聊天都有其唯一的Chat ID,這使得在後續的操作中可以方便地引用和識別。
2. 如何獲取Chat ID?
獲取Chat ID的方法有兩種,分別是透過Telegram應用和透過Telegram API。
2.1 透過Telegram應用獲取Chat ID
1. 打開Telegram應用,進入你想要獲取Chat ID的群組或聊天。
2. 在聊天頁面,長按群組名稱或聊天對象的頭像,選擇編輯或詳情。
3. 在詳情頁面,找到ID這一項,它會顯示出該群組或用戶的Chat ID。
2.2 透過Telegram API獲取Chat ID
1. 你需要有一個Telegram帳戶,並在Telegram應用中啟用我的帳戶下的開發者模式。
2. 在Telegram應用中,進入我的帳戶頁面,找到API ID和API Hash,這兩個信息將用於後續的API請求。
3. 使用Telegram BotFather創建一個Telegram机器人,並獲取其Token。
4. 使用Python等語言,通過Telegram API的getChat方法獲取Chat ID。
3. Chat ID的用途
Chat ID在Telegram中有多種用途,以下是一些常見的用途:
3.1 群組管理
1. 群組管理員可以使用Chat ID邀請特定用戶加入群組。
2. 群組管理員可以通過Chat ID查找和移除群組成員。
3. 群組管理員可以根據Chat ID進行群組分類和搜索。
3.2 頻道管理
1. 頻道管理員可以使用Chat ID邀請用戶加入頻道。
2. 頻道管理員可以通過Chat ID查找和移除頻道成員。
3. 頻道管理員可以根據Chat ID進行頻道分類和搜索。
3.3 机器人互動
1. 机器人可以通過Chat ID識別和回應特定用戶的請求。
2. 机器人可以根據Chat ID為用戶提供定制化的服務。
3. 机器人可以通過Chat ID進行用戶分類和搜索。
4. 如何獲取用戶IP地址?
在Telegram中,獲取用戶IP地址需要使用Telegram API,以下是如何獲取用戶IP地址的步驟:
4.1 使用Telegram API獲取用戶IP地址
1. 確保你的Telegram帳戶已啟用開發者模式。
2. 使用Telegram BotFather創建一個Telegram机器人,並獲取其Token。
3. 使用Python等語言,通過Telegram API的getWebhookInfo方法獲取用戶IP地址。
5. 獲取用戶IP地址的注意事項
1. 在獲取用戶IP地址時,必須遵守相關的隱私政策和法律法規。
2. 不要將用戶IP地址用於非法目的或侵犯用戶隱私。
3. 在使用用戶IP地址時,要確保其安全性,避免被未授权的第三方獲取。
6. Chat ID和用戶IP地址的差異
Chat ID和用戶IP地址是兩個不同的概念:
6.1 Chat ID
1. Chat ID是識別Telegram中群組、用戶或聊天的唯一標識符。
2. Chat ID不會隨著用戶的地理位置變化而變化。
3. Chat ID不會暴露用戶的隱私信息。
6.2 用戶IP地址
1. 用戶IP地址是識別用戶地理位置的標識符。
2. 用戶IP地址會隨著用戶的地理位置變化而變化。
3. 用戶IP地址可能會暴露用戶的隱私信息。
總結來說,Telegram獲取Chat ID和用戶IP地址是Telegram應用開發中常見的操作。了解這些操作的方法和注意事項,對於開發者和用戶來說都非常重要。